Description: Hamilton, Ohio white collar criminal law lawyer represented Defendant charged with five counts public corruption including conflict of interest, unlawful interest in a public contract, unlawful us of authority, and bribery.
Butler County Auditor Roger Reynolds were accused of unlawful interest in a public contract, a fourth-degree felony.
The charges against Reynolds were tied to pushing for a private golf academy at Four Bridges County Club with tax money Lakota Schools received from the auditor's office.
The State claimed that Reynolds acted unethically because his daughter was on the golf team at the school.
Outcome: Reynolds was found guilty on the unlawful interest in a public contract and not guilty on the other counts.
